Analyst Explains Why Bitcoin (BTC) is Likely to Maintain Current Price Levels

A cryptocurrency expert predicts that Bitcoin (BTC) is likely to stabilize at its current levels following a brief dip to around $59,000. The analyst, known as Rekt Capital, shared insights with a large audience on the social media platform X, suggesting that based on historical data, Bitcoin is expected to trade within a range with a bottom around $60,000 on the weekly chart before experiencing a breakout.

According to the analyst, Bitcoin’s recent price action aligns with past patterns where the cryptocurrency has maintained support levels during similar post-halving periods. This historical context indicates that Bitcoin should be able to sustain its current position, given its failure to surpass previous re-accumulation highs early in the post-halving phase and its ability to retain re-accumulation range lows as support.

Furthermore, the analyst notes that although the current cycle of Bitcoin kicked off at a faster pace compared to previous cycles, it has since slowed down. This deceleration hints at a more conventional bull market trajectory, with a longer-lasting upward trend anticipated. The rate of acceleration in the current cycle has decreased from 260 days to 160 days, reinforcing the likelihood of a more prolonged bullish phase.

In addition to these observations, the analyst hints at the formation of a downward channel pattern on Bitcoin’s weekly chart as it retests the critical $60,000 support level. This assessment suggests that Bitcoin might be in the process of establishing a new pattern during this retracement phase, especially as it revisits previous all-time high levels for potential support.

As of the latest update, Bitcoin is trading at $61,898, showing a nearly 4% increase in value over the past 24 hours. This price movement aligns with the analyst’s analysis of Bitcoin’s potential to consolidate around current levels before potentially embarking on a more sustained bullish trend.
